对象存储还是块存储的文件格式是什么意思,对象存储与块存储,揭秘文件格式的差异与特点
- 综合资讯
- 2024-11-18 09:24:07
- 2

对象存储与块存储涉及文件格式,即存储数据的方式。对象存储以对象为单位存储数据,通常无固定格式;块存储按块划分数据,文件格式如EXT4等。两者在数据管理、性能、扩展性等方...
对象存储与块存储涉及文件格式,即存储数据的方式。对象存储以对象为单位存储数据,通常无固定格式;块存储按块划分数据,文件格式如EXT4等。两者在数据管理、性能、扩展性等方面存在差异。
随着大数据时代的到来,数据存储的需求日益增长,对象存储和块存储作为两种常见的存储方式,在文件格式上存在差异,本文将深入探讨对象存储和块存储的文件格式,分析其特点、适用场景以及优缺点,帮助读者更好地了解这两种存储方式。
对象存储的文件格式
1、HDFS(Hadoop Distributed File System)
HDFS是Hadoop分布式文件系统,它采用对象存储的文件格式,HDFS的文件格式主要由两部分组成:元数据信息和实际数据。
(1)元数据信息:包括文件名、文件大小、文件权限、创建时间、修改时间等,元数据信息以文本形式存储,便于解析和查询。
(2)实际数据:HDFS采用分块存储的方式,将文件划分为固定大小的数据块(默认为128MB),每个数据块包含一个数据文件和一个索引文件,数据文件存储实际数据,索引文件存储数据块的元数据信息。
2、Ceph
Ceph是一种分布式存储系统,也采用对象存储的文件格式,Ceph的文件格式主要由以下部分组成:
(1)对象:Ceph将数据存储为对象,每个对象包含数据、元数据和用户定义的元数据。
(2)存储池:Ceph将对象存储在存储池中,存储池由多个存储节点组成,存储节点负责存储和管理对象。
(3)对象存储引擎:Ceph采用Rados对象存储引擎,负责对象的存储、检索和更新。
块存储的文件格式
1、iSCSI
iSCSI是一种基于IP网络的存储协议,采用块存储的文件格式,iSCSI的文件格式主要由以下部分组成:
(1)LUN(Logical Unit Number):LUN是iSCSI存储系统中逻辑单元的编号,用于标识存储资源。
(2)块:iSCSI将数据存储为块,每个块包含一定大小的数据,块的大小由iSCSI协议定义,通常为512字节。
(3)数据结构:iSCSI使用一系列数据结构来管理块,包括数据块、日志块、重做块等。
2、FC(Fiber Channel)
FC是一种高速网络协议,主要用于存储区域网络(SAN),FC采用块存储的文件格式,其文件格式主要由以下部分组成:
(1)LUN:FC使用LUN来标识存储资源。
(2)块:FC将数据存储为块,每个块包含一定大小的数据,块的大小由FC协议定义,通常为512字节。
(3)数据结构:FC使用一系列数据结构来管理块,包括数据块、日志块、重做块等。
对象存储与块存储的文件格式特点及适用场景
1、对象存储特点及适用场景
(1)特点:对象存储具有高可靠性、高扩展性、高可用性等特点,适用于大规模数据存储、数据备份、归档等领域。
(2)适用场景:云存储、大数据、视频监控、图像处理等。
2、块存储特点及适用场景
(1)特点:块存储具有高性能、低延迟等特点,适用于对性能要求较高的场景,如数据库、虚拟化等。
(2)适用场景:企业级存储、数据中心、高性能计算等。
本文介绍了对象存储和块存储的文件格式,分析了其特点、适用场景以及优缺点,了解这两种存储方式的文件格式,有助于我们更好地选择合适的存储方案,满足不同场景下的数据存储需求。
本文链接:https://www.zhitaoyun.cn/914524.html
发表评论